Я запускаю приложение C # web-scrapper (которое я написал) на экземпляре Windows Server 2003 под пользователем, принадлежащим к локальной группе администраторов. Когда я запускаю его в сеансе рабочего стола / удаленного рабочего стола, приложение запускается успешно, но когда я планирую его запуск под одним и тем же пользователем / контекстом безопасности вне сеанса рабочего стола, таймаут всех подключений сокетов. Запланированная задача вызывает командный файл, который, в свою очередь, вызывает приложение.
Экземпляр Windows Server 2003 имеет очень простую конфигурацию и даже не подключен к домену.
Я не могу найти ничего в брандмауэре или конфигурации безопасности, что мешает этому, но, может быть, я что-то упустил, может ли кто-нибудь помочь?
System.Net.WebException: невозможно подключиться к удаленному серверу ---> System.Net.Sockets.SocketException: попытка подключения не удалась, потому что подключенная сторона> не ответила должным образом по прошествии определенного периода времени, или установленное соединение не удалось из-за подключения хост не смог ответить XXXX: 443 в System.Net.Sockets.Socket.DoConnect (EndPoint endPointSnapshot, SocketAddress socketAddress) в System.Net.ServicePoint.ConnectSocketInternal (Boolean connectFailure, Socket s4, Socket s6, Socket & socket, IPAddress & address, ConnectSocketState state, IAsyncResult> asyncResult, Int32 timeout, Exception & exception) --- Конец трассировки стека внутреннего исключения --- в System.Net.HttpWebRequest.GetResponse ()